Kavoutsakis Art Institute: A Hub for Contemporary Art
Located in Athens, the Kavoutsakis Art Institute focuses on the promotion and preservation of modern Greek art. Established in 2005 by Charis Kavoutsakis, the institute serves as a cultural beacon in the city.
Housed in a sleek, contemporary building, the institute features a diverse array of exhibitions and educational programs that highlight both established and emerging artists. Its collections include over 1,000 works, showcasing the evolution of Greek art throughout the 20th and 21st centuries.
